Bryan Singer teases destruction on the set of X-Men: Apocalypse

Last Updated on August 2, 2021

That Bryan Singer sure loves to share; he's given us multiple looks at Cerebro, reveals of new mutants, as well as showing Sophie Turner his archery skills. The latest tease from the director of X-MEN: APOCALYPSE comes in the form of a 360 degree reveal of a rather busy and destructive scene from the set.

The video features the aftermath of a rather large explosion complete with green-screens, cranes, and one big-ass helicopter.

Bryan Singer has previously teased that he will be bringing "some stuff" from X-MEN: APOCALYPSE to Hall H on July 11th. As to what he means by that, we will have to wait and see, but the last time Bryan Singer brought "some stuff" to Comic-Con it was the first footage from X-MEN: DAYS OF FUTURE PAST. An additional X-Men treat will come in the form of a screening of the Rogue Cut of X-MEN: DAYS OF FUTURE PAST at the Gaslamp Reading Cinema at 8:00pm on July 11th. The new cut will then be made available on Blu-ray, DVD, and On-Demand on July 14, 2015,

X-MEN: APOCALYPSE is set for a May 27, 2016 release.
